Queensland business confidence rises sharply as COVID restrictions ease

Queensland business confidence has risen sharply as coronavirus restrictions eased and consumers redirected their interstate and overseas holiday spending in the December quarter.
The Chamber of Commerce and Industry Queensland’s latest survey shows business’ 12-month outlook for the state and national economy rose from weak to satisfactory over the quarter.
